The Return of Warm Wood Tones


For years, white and gray cooking areas dominated style fads, supplying a clean and sophisticated visual. While these schemes still have their location, property owners are gravitating toward rich, warm wood tones that bring depth and character back into the kitchen area. Cabinetry in walnut, cherry, and oak is restoring popularity, adding an organic and timeless feeling to the room. These natural elements produce a feeling of warmth that contrasts perfectly with modern-day appliances and fixtures, making the kitchen area feel inviting and lived-in.


Traditional Cabinet Styles: The Charm of Traditional Craftsmanship


Shaker-style cabinets, beadboard details, and elaborate moldings are resurfacing as preferred choices in kitchen renovations. Property owners appreciate the craftsmanship and personality that standard cabinet styles offer. The simplicity of shaker cabinets makes them functional, pairing well with both contemporary and vintage-inspired decoration. Glass-front cabinets are also seeing a resurgence, providing a stylish way to display valued crockery and glasses while including an open, ventilated feeling to the kitchen area.

Bringing Back the Butcher Block Countertop


While rock countertops like quartz and granite have actually been favored for their resilience, many homeowners are discovering the appeal and functionality of butcher block counter tops. The heat of timber counter tops not just improves a classic kitchen aesthetic yet additionally offers a sensible surface area for meal preparation. Whether made use of as a complete counter top or as an accent on a kitchen area island, butcher block surface areas bring a feeling of rustic appeal and functionality to any type of space.

The Comeback of Farmhouse Sinks and Bridge Faucets


Couple of aspects stimulate classic kitchen design rather like the farmhouse sink. Deep, apron-front sinks are not only visually enticing however also very useful, fitting large pots and frying pans easily. Combined with bridge faucets, which feature a timeless, exposed-plumbing look, these sinks contribute to the old-world beauty that many homeowners are food craving. The mix of these fixtures mixes history with modern comfort, making them a must-have for any individual wanting to restore a classic kitchen visual.
